Transaction

cd31b6b82970faa85dc1a0d490c8d1d99aca705e085847bfcdc3498a3ac19904
276,392 confirmations
Timestamp
1608147472
Block661,653
Fee14,516 sats
Fee rate76.4 sats/vB
view on mempool.space

Inputs & Outputs